I was having issues getting the game to start with errors connecting to the server, but occasionally it would connect and launch, however when I would do any competition the game would crash upon quitting out to the leaderboard (i'd get the smoking car Error 403 I think it is) and have to quit to desktop since the "back to game" option did nothing. I thought it was the RR servers, but I was also getting DNS errors while loading certain web pages. So I looked into my router config and it was showing only one DNS server and no Alternate DNS server. I had it refresh the connection to my ISP dns servers and it had both servers listed. I went back to my pc and ran CMD prompt (run as admin) ipconfig/flushdns, restarted and now things are working! I'm not sure they are the same issue, but seem similar...
No problem! However I did forget one of the changes I made that could be what solved the issue, and that was to Enable IPv6 in my router. I noticed while checking for my dns settings for my network adapter that it said no IPv6 connection available (or detected..can't remember exactly what it said lol), so I checked in my router setting and IPv6 was disabled. Unfortunately I changed this setting at the same time I refreshed my DNS server settings, so I'm unsure which one was responsible for fixing the problem!
